Günümüz dijital çağında, ister bireysel geliştiriciler, ister yeni kurulan şirketler olsun, isterse daha fazla kontrol sahibi olmak isteyen web yöneticileri olsun, VPS (Sanal Özel Sunucu) hizmetleri hayati bir altyapı seçeneği haline gelmiştir. VPS, paylaşımlı sunucuların ekonomik avantajlarını, bağımsız sunucuların güçlü performansı ve özgürlüğüyle mükemmel bir şekilde dengeler ve kullanıcılara özel bir sanallaştırılmış sunucu ortamı sunar.
VPS barındırma nedir?
VPS (Sanal Özel Sunucu), bir fiziksel sunucunun sanallaştırma teknolojisi kullanılarak birçok birbirinden izole sanal sunucuya bölünmesiyle oluşturulur. Her VPS’nin kendi bağımsız işletim sistemi, CPU’su, belleği, disk alanı ve IP adresi vardır; kullanıcılar bir VPS’yi tıpkı bağımsız bir sunucu gibi tamamen kontrol edebilirler.
Çekirdek Teknoloji Prensipleri
Temel teknolojisi sunucu sanallaştırmasıdır ve bunun için KVM, Xen, VMware gibi çözümler yaygın olarak kullanılmaktadır. KVM, tamamen sanallaştırma özellikleri sayesinde fiziksel bir makineyle aynı performansı sunabildiğinden günümüzde en popüler çözümlerden biridir. Hypervisor (sanal makine izleyici), bu sanal makinelerin oluşturulmasından ve çalıştırılmasından sorumlu olan alt seviye bir yazılımdır ve aynı zamanda bu sanal makineler arasındaki kaynak izolasyonunu sağlar. Bu da, bir VPS üzerindeki yüksek yükün aynı fiziksel sunucudaki diğer VPS’leri etkilememesini sağlar.
Tavsiye edilen okuma VPS Sunucuları İçin Kapsamlı Rehber: Sıfırdan Başlayarak Seçim, Yapılandırma ve Optimizasyon Adımları。
Paylaşımlı sunucular (shared hosting) ve bulut sunucuları (cloud servers) arasındaki farklar şunlardır:
Paylaşımlı sunuculara kıyasla, VPS’ler root erişim izni ve kaynak güvencesi sunar; performansları daha stabil ve güvenlikleri daha yüksektir. Bulut sunuculara kıyasla, geleneksel VPS’ler genellikle tek bir fiziksel sunucuya dayanırken, bulut sunucuları birden fazla fiziksel düğüm üzerinde kurulmuş bir kümelenme yapısına sahiptir ve bu da daha yüksek ölçeklenebilirlik ve yedeklilik sağlar; ancak fiyatları da nispeten daha yüksektir. VPS, bulut bilişime doğru atılan sağlam bir adım olarak görülebilir.
Uygun bir VPS nasıl seçilir?
Uygun bir VPS seçimi, kapsamlı bir değerlendirme gerektiren bir karardır ve projenin istikrarı ile maliyet-etkinliğiyle doğrudan ilgilidir.
Temel yapılandırma parametrelerinin yorumlanması.
Öncelikle temel ayarlara dikkat etmek gerekiyor: CPU çekirdek sayısı, eşzamanlı görevleri işleme kapasitesini belirler; bellek boyutu, web sitesinin veya uygulamanın sorunsuz çalışmasını doğrudan etkiler ve en az 1GB’den başlamak önerilir; depolama alanı SSD ve HDD olarak ayrılır; SSD, disk I/O performansını büyük ölçüde artırır ve veritabanları ile dinamik web siteleri için çok önemlidir; bant genişliği ise veri aktarım hızını ve aşım sınırını belirler. Paylaşılan bant genişliği mi yoksa özel bant genişliği mi olduğuna dikkat etmek gerekir.
İşletim sistemi seçimi.
İşletim sistemi, bir sunucunun temel taşıdır. Linux dağıtımları (örneğin CentOS, Ubuntu, Debian), açık kaynaklı olmaları, stabil olmaları ve az sistem kaynağı tüketmeleri nedeniyle çoğu kullanıcının tercihi haline gelmiştir ve özellikle web sunucuları için uygundurlar. Windows Server ise .NET framework’üne, ASP.NET’e veya belirli Microsoft yazılımlarına bağımlı ortamlar için uygundur.
Bilgi İşlem Odası Konumu ve Ağ Hatları
Bilgi merkezinin coğrafi konumu, erişim gecikmelerini doğrudan etkiler. Bilgi merkezi, ana kullanıcı grubunun bulunduğu bölgede seçilmelidir. Çinli kullanıcılar için, hem yurt içi hem de yurt dışı erişim hızlarını göz önünde bulundurmak gerekiyorsa, Çin Hong Kong, Japonya, Singapur gibi Asya’daki ve optimize edilmiş bağlantı hatlarına sahip bilgi merkezleri ideal seçeneklerdir; bu merkezler genellikle doğrudan bağlantılar veya CN2 GIA gibi yüksek kaliteli ağ hizmetleri sunarlar.
Tavsiye edilen okuma VPS barındırma seçimi için nihai rehber: Sıfırdan bire, özel sunucunuzu kolayca kurun.。
Hizmet sağlayıcılar ve fiyatlandırma kriterleri
Itibarlı ve teknik destek konusunda hızlı yanıt veren bir servis sağlayıcı seçmek çok önemlidir. Sadece en düşük fiyatı aramayın; bunun yerine fiyat-performans oranına, kullanıcı yorumlarına ve hizmet şartlarına (örneğin SLA – Service Level Agreement) dikkat edin. Aylık ödeme seçeneği, deneme sürecinden memnun kalmadığınızda servis sağlayıcınızı değiştirmenizi kolaylaştırarak daha fazla esneklik sunar.
Satın Alma ve İlk Ayarlama Süreci
Başarılı bir şekilde satın aldıktan sonra, bir sonraki adım VPS’nizi dağıtmak ve yapılandırmaktır; böylece üretim ortamında kullanılabilecek hale gelir.
Sipariş Verme ve Sistem Kurulumu
Hizmet sağlayıcı panelinden satın alma işlemini tamamladıktan sonra, genellikle işletim sistemini konsoldan yüklemeniz gerekir. İhtiyacınız olan dağıtımı ve sürümü seçin, root şifresini belirleyin. Dağıtım işlemi genellikle birkaç dakika içinde tamamlanır ve ardından sunucunun IP adresini, giriş kullanıcı adını ve şifresini alırsınız.
Güvenli Giriş ve Güçlendirme
İlk girişinizde, şifre yerine SSH anahtar çiftini kullanmanız şiddetle önerilir; bu, kaba kuvvet saldırılarını tamamen önleyecektir. Bağlantı için Termius, PuTTY veya sistem terminalini kullanabilirsiniz. Giriş yaptıktan sonra yapılması gereken ilk iş güvenliği güçlendirmektir: Sistemin tüm yazılım paketlerini güncelleyin, sudo yetkilerine sahip sıradan bir kullanıcı oluşturun, root kullanıcısının SSH şifreli girişini devre dışı bırakın ve gerekli portları açmak için güvenlik duvarınızı (örneğin UFW veya firewalld) yapılandırın.
Temel yazılım ortamının kurulması
Uygulama ihtiyaçlarınıza göre uygun yazılım yığınlarını (software stacks) kurun. Klasik web uygulamaları için LAMP (Linux, Apache, MySQL, PHP) veya daha modern olan LEMP (Linux, Nginx, MySQL/MariaDB, PHP) yığınlarını kullanabilirsiniz. Bu kurulumları, apt veya yum gibi paket yöneticileri aracılığıyla kolayca gerçekleştirebilirsiniz.
Sunucu Yönetimi ve Optimizasyonu
Günlük bakım ve optimizasyon, VPS’nin uzun vadede stabil ve verimli bir şekilde çalışmasını sağlamanın anahtarıdır.
Tavsiye edilen okuma VPS Sunucuları Kullanım Rehberi: Başlangıçtan Uzmanlığa, Seçim, Yönetim ve Optimizasyon Kılavuzu。
Günlük Bakım ve İzleme
Düzenli olarak sistem güvenlik yamalarını güncelleme alışkanlığı edinin. Örneğin, şu araçları kullanabilirsiniz:htop、nmonBu araçlar, gerçek zamanlı kaynak kullanım durumunu izlemek için kullanılır.df -hDisk alanını kontrol edin. Günlük dosyalarının diski doldurmasını önlemek için günlük döngüsü ayarlarını yapılandırın. Önemli veriler için düzenli olarak uzak yedekleme stratejileri uygulanmalıdır.
Performans Optimizasyonu Uygulamaları
Web sunucusu seviyesinde, Nginx/Apache’yi optimize etmek mümkündür; örneğin Gzip sıkıştırmasını etkinleştirmek, çalışan işlem sayısını ayarlamak veya tarayıcı önbelleğini belirlemek gibi. Veritabanı açısından, sunucunun bellek kapasitesine göre MySQL’yi temel düzeyde optimize edebilirsiniz (örneğin önbellek havuzunun boyutunu ayarlayarak). PHP için ise, işlem hızını önemli ölçüde artırmak amacıyla OPCache eklentisini yükleyebilirsiniz.
Arıza Tespiti ve Giderme İlk Adımları
Web sitesinin erişilemez olması gibi sorunlar ortaya çıktığında, sistematik bir sorun giderme süreci izlenmelidir: Öncelikle ağ bağlantısını kontrol edin, ardından Web servislerinin çalışıp çalışmadığını doğrulayın. Daha sonra uygulama günlüklerine ve Web sunucusu hata günlüklerine bakın; bu günlük dosyaları genellikle en doğrudan hata ipuçlarını sağlar.
Özetle.
VPS主机为用户提供了一个强大、灵活且成本可控的服务器解决方案。从理解其核心概念开始,到审慎评估并选择符合需求的配置,再到完成安全的初始部署和持续的优化管理,每一个环节都至关重要。掌握VPS的运用,意味着你真正掌握了在互联网上构建和运营自己数字资产的自主权。它不仅是技术工具,更是实现创意和业务在线化的强大基石。
Sıkça Sorulan Sorular.
Yeni başlayanlar hangi Linux dağıtımını seçmelidir?
Sunucu ortamına yeni başlayanlar için Ubuntu mükemmel bir seçenektir. Geniş bir topluluğa, kapsamlı dokümantasyonlara ve yazılım paketleri deposuna sahiptir; bu sayede karşılaşılan sorunların çözümünü bulmak daha kolaydır. Uzun süreli desteklenen sürümleri, sistemin istikrarlı bir temel oluşturmasını sağlar.
VPS’lerde bir web sitesi çalıştırmak, paylaşımlı sunuculardan çok daha hızlı mıdır?
Genellikle evet. VPS, özel kaynaklar sağladığı için aynı sunucudaki diğer kullanıcıların “komşuluk etkisi”nden etkilenmez. Özellikle SSD depolama ile donatılmış VPS’lerde, disk okuma ve yazma hızları paylaşımlı sunucularda kullanılan HDD’lere kıyasla çok daha yüksektir; bu da özellikle sık sık veritabanı sorguları yapılan web sitelerinde web sitesi yükleme hızını önemli ölçüde artırır.
Bir WordPress web sitesini çalıştırmak için ne kadar belleğe ihtiyacım var?
Bir girişim veya küçük kişisel blog için 1GB bellek, başlangıç için temel bir gereksinimdir. Eğer web sitesinin ziyaretçi trafiği zamanla artarsa, çok sayıda eklenti yüklenirse veya yüksek sayıda eşzamanlı erişim olursa, belleği 2GB veya daha yükseğe yükseltmek önerilir. Yetersiz bellek, web sitesinin yavaş yanıt vermesine veya sık sık çökmesine neden olabilir.
VPS verilerimi nasıl yedekleyebilirim?
Yedekleme işlemleri, birden fazla stratejiye göre gerçekleştirilmelidir. Bunun için sunucu içinde cron zamanlayıcı görevleri kullanılabilir.tar或rsyncKomut, web sitesi dosyalarını ve veritabanını belirtilen kataloga paketleyerek yedekler. Daha da önemlisi, bu yedek dosyaların düzenli olarak başka bir uzak sunucuya veya nesne depolama hizmetine aktarılması gerekmektedir; böylece uzak bir yerde yedekleme sağlanır. Birçok VPS sağlayıcısı, tüm sistem durumunun hızlı bir şekilde geri yüklenmesine olanak tanıyan ücretli disk görüntüleme (disk snapshot) hizmetleri de sunmaktadır.
Bir sonraki adım, bundan sonra ne yapmalıyım?
Daha fazla okuma ve pratik bilgiler.
Aşağıdaki içerikler bu makalenin konusuyla ilgilidir ve daha fazla okumak için uygundur. Öncelikle mevcut sorununuza en yakın makaleden başlayın, sonra çevresel konulara doğru ilerleyin, genellikle daha iyi sonuçlar alırsınız.
- Bulut Sunucuları: Başlangıçtan Uzmanlığa Kadar – Kavramlar, Seçim ve Uygulama Rehberi
- VPS Sunucuları Kullanım Rehberi: Başlangıçtan Uzmanlığa, Seçim, Yönetim ve Optimizasyon Kılavuzu
- Bağımsız bir sunucu seçmenin on büyük nedeni: Neden sanal sunuculardan işletmeniz için daha uygun?
- WordPress Optimizasyonu için Nihai Rehber: Web Sitenizi Hızlandıracak 20 Temel Teknik
- Uygun Paylaşımlı Sunucuyu Seçme: Teknik Kılavuz ve Performans Karşılaştırması